Hercules Police Arrest Martinez Man For Allegedly Assaulting Concord Police Officer – Man Was Also On Parole And Wanted For Armed Carjacking

by CLAYCORD.com
16 comments

The following information is from the Hercules Police Dept.:

On February 21, 2023, at 10:30 am, an Officer saw a 2014 GMC Sierra truck with visible damage driving at a high rate of speed northbound on Willow Ave near Canterbury St.

The Officer believed the truck was just involved in a hit and run vehicle collision and followed the vehicle.

Other Officers responded and learned the truck was just used in an Assault with a Deadly Weapon (Vehicle) on a Concord Peace Officer in Martinez.

The driver of the truck, a 28-year-old male subject from Martinez was also considered armed and dangerous and wanted for a recent carjacking with a firearm.

The Officer attempted a traffic stop and the driver of the truck failed to yield.

A vehicle pursuit was initiated and continued into the City of Vallejo where the driver of the Sierra exited onto Columbus Parkway in Vallejo and finally stopped at the Mazda car dealership on Columbus Parkway.

A high-risk traffic stop was conducted, and the driver and female passenger were detained.

The driver was confirmed to have an outstanding Felony Ramey Warrant for carjacking and on parole.

Concord Police Department Detectives arrived and took custody of the driver and the truck.
